Onion (Red) 225"3" x 7"Use "succession planning" by planting a few onions each week now through May. Start agian in the FAll and allow onions to over winter so they are ready in the Spring and early Summer. Plant Onions along the edges and where there is empty space because they wont compete with nutrients and space for other plants. Caution dont plant beans near onions
